Art Deco pearl and diamond lozenge shaped ring

So elegant and stylish, there is little doubt that this Art Deco pearl and diamond lozenge shaped ring will always be admired and commented on for its beauty and design. Hand made in 18 carat yellow gold and platinum, the ring is wonderfully designed with a wide curving frame in yellow gold supporting and highlighting the lozenge section in the centre set with diamonds and pearls.

With a lovely border of twenty four rose cut diamonds, these diamonds have been beautifully millgrain set which was a popular technique seen in Art Deco jewellery of this period. This can be seen as the elegant crimping along the edge of the setting which really adds so much charm and character to the ring. And leading towards the centre are eight charming pear;ls that accentuate both the diamonds and the ring and then finally in the centre is a lovely single cut diamond which is again millgrain set.  These diamonds all come together total 0.14 carats and sparkle magnificently.

With the lozenge section measuring 17.8mm across by 11.7mm, this ring sits so well on the finger and makes such an elegant statement that will always be loved and admired.
